Phonics


PHONEMIC AWARENESS, LETTER KNOWLEDGE

In the past few weeks we have been busy identifying the beginning sound of words and reviewing the sounds of the alphabet (4 sounds per week). We have started decoding CVC word families and children were engaged in name, read and spell -at family words (i.e. rat, cat, bat, hat). They also had fun to make up no sense words that could be part of the -at family.

Children have been learning new snap words and practicing them.
